I guess that &#8216;glory&#8217; means different things to different people, from &#8216;Cup Glory&#8217; (not a lot of that this year, sadly), to the glory of an army that&#8217;s killed a lot of its enemies, to the glories of nature. For me, it makes me think of a lot of gold-y stuff. But here in the gospel, there&#8217;s death, there&#8217;s resurrection, there&#8217;s the &#8216;knowing&#8217; between Jesus and the Father and the Spirit of God which is how we can say there is &#8216;one God&#8217;. Jesus has also spoken to his disciples about joining in that &#8216;knowing&#8217;. We can join in with that glorious thing. And when it gets to this point I&#8217;m losing it with some of those other images of glory. The &#8216;victor in battle&#8217; isn&#8217;t working any more. Maybe a better word is &#8216;love&#8217;. &#8216;Love&#8217; can bring glory into real life.
